What other ways can you enhance your chances of winning at Roulette other than making a budget? Never bet on individual numbers! Sure, they hit every once in a while, but they don’t hit often enough to ensure a constant profit. Only bet on 1:1 wagers for example black, red, even, odd, 1-18, and 19-36, and 2:1 bets e.g. 1st 12, second 12, third dozen, etc Bet on odds that pay out fairly high.
